Let the Music Heal Your Soul - Radio Version BPM

We consider the tempo marking of Let the Music Heal Your Soul - Radio Version by Bravo Allstars, Scooter, Backstreet Boys, *NSYNC, Aaron Carter, Touché, The Boyz, Caught In The Act, The Moffatts, Mr. President, Sqeezer, Blümchen, R'N'G, Gil to be Vivace (lively and fast) because the track has a tempo of 160 BPM, a half-time of 80BPM, and a double-time of 320 BPM. Based on that, the speed of the song's tempo is fast. Activities such as, running, can go well with this song. The time signature for this track is 4/4.

Let the Music Heal Your Soul - Radio Version Key

A♭ Major is the music key of this track. This also means that this song has a camelot key of 4B. So, the perfect camelot match for 4B would be either 4B or 5A. While, 5B can give you a low energy boost. For moderate energy boost, you would use 1B and a high energy boost can either be 6B or 11B. Though, if you want a low energy drop, you should looking for songs with either a camelot key of 4A or 3B will give you a low energy drop, 7B would be a moderate one, and 2B or 9B would be a high energy drop. Lastly, 1A allows you to change the mood.
